I can confirm Esc O c crashing a bash command window on Win2k SP2.
BTW, Ctrl-Left does not map to \eOc for me in the command window.
However, this seems related: F1 through F4 pressed at the bash prompt
used to kill xterms for me until I configured .inputrc to ignore them.
The function key mappings are: F1='\eOP' through F4='\eOS'. Seems
like Esc O <anything> kills bash... Weird.
